Steve Donahue Takes Head Coaching Position at Boston College

Alex Kuczynski-Brown  —  Apr 7, 2010

Updated 12 a.m.

As if saying goodbye to the most decorated senior class in Cornell men’s basketball history wasn’t enough, students and faculty alike were dealt another emotional blow yesterday afternoon –– when it was announced that Steve Donahue would take over as Boston College’s head coach. According to a University source, it is also “highly likely” that current Cornell assistant Nat Graham will accompany Donahue to B.C.

M. Basketball's Legendary Season Comes to an End Following 62-45 Loss to Top-Seeded Kentucky in Sweet 16

Alex Kuczynski-Brown  —  Mar 29, 2010

SYRACUSE, N.Y. –– Cornell’s historic 2009-10 cam­paign began with the Red’s first win over a Southeastern Conference team in 37 years. It would end in the Sweet 16, at the hands of the top-ranked SEC team in the country.
